Software & scientific tools

DIF tools (calculator) : some useful calculations such as Bragg's law, Scattering angle, Density, Temperature unit conversion.

The FullProf suite - a set of crystallographic tools mainly developed for Rietveld analysis (structure profile refinement) of neutron (constant wavelength, time of flight, nuclear and magnetic scattering) or X-ray powder diffraction data collected at constant or variable step in scattering angle 2theta.

Esmeralda - The Esmeralda suite is a set of applications that range from the simulation of Laue patterns to the extraction from measured Laue patterns of normalized squared structure factors ready for use for structure determination.

Grasp - a MatlabTM script application designed for the graphical inspection, analysis and reduction of multi-detector data produced by the Small-Angle Neutron Scattering (SANS) instruments of the Institut Laue-Langevin (ILL).

iFit-Matlab - A versatile tool for scentifc data analysis, e.g. import/export, mathematical operators, fitting, plotting, etc.

LAMP- a tool for the treatment of data obtained from neutron scattering experiments at the Institut Laue-Langevin. It can also be seen as a GUI-laboratory for data analysis based on the IDL language.

McStas - a ray-tracing simulation program to very precisely model a neutron instrument described as a series of beam-line components.
